Position Overview
The Wastewater Utility Specialist I performs entry-level duties related to the inspection, maintenance, repair, and operation of wastewater collection infrastructure. Working under direct supervision, this position assists with the cleaning and servicing of wastewater lines, lift stations, manholes, and related facilities while adhering to established safety and operational standards.
Key Responsibilities
- Performs a full range of general repairs related to the wastewater collection system; performs trenching, shoring, and backfilling; repairs gravity mainlines, force mains and laterals.
- Performs a full range of general maintenance and cleaning duties related to the wastewater collection system; cleans and rods sewer mains and laterals; cleans lift stations and wet wells.
- Operates a variety of vehicles, equipment, and tools including service trucks, dump trucks, water trucks, vactor trucks, skip loaders, backhoes and related attachments, large trailers, and hand and power tools.
- Serves in emergency standby capacity; provides customer service and performs all aspects of collection system maintenance and repair during after-hours periods including holidays and weekends.
Qualifications
- High school diploma or GED required.
- Six months or less experience in the use of hand tools, construction, repair, and maintenance.
- Grade I Wastewater Collection or Grade I Wastewater Treatment Certification issued by the Arizona Dept. of Environmental Quality (ADEQ) at hire.
- Possession of a valid Commercial Driver License Class B with Tanker Endorsement at hire.
The selected candidate who does not possess the required certification, will be considered a trainee.
